Two months after Swedish rapper/enigma Bladee dropped a pair of singles, he’s back with a new song called “Blondie” and an album announcement. Produced by fellow Drain Gang member Whitearmor, Sulfur Surfer arrives May 20 on Trash Island. A tracklist hasn’t been revealed, but one song is confirmed to feature David Tibet’s long-running doom folk project Current 93. Below, watch the spooky, Joe Ward-directed video for “Blondie,” set in a tunnel with built-in Fincher lighting.

Bladee’s last proper album, Cold Visions, came out in 2024. He’s kept busy since then, dropping an EP, Ste the Beautiful Martyr 1st Attempt, and guesting on projects by Oklou, Yung Lean, and Thaiboy Digital.
